RecyclerView 使用時空指針異常

  本位爲博主原創--轉載請註明出處!!!
http://write.blog.csdn.net/postedit?ref=toolbar&ticket=ST-261061-dK9CqGBfrGLK6LNjcKrF-passport.csdn.net
今天使用RecyclerView 的時候(在Fragmnet裏面),應用啓動就掛掉,Log打印是空指針異常


然後死活找不到原因,弄了大半天發現是RecyclerView使用的時候沒有設置佈局管理器,以前使用Listview是不用這個的,請切記Recyclerview是必須要加這個的
<span style="white-space:pre">	</span>private void initViews() {
       <span style="white-space:pre">	</span> <span style="white-space:pre">	</span>mRecyclerView = (RecyclerView) mView.findViewById(R.id.download_list_lv);
        <span style="white-space:pre">	</span>mRecyclerView.setAdapter(mDownloadAdapter);
        <span style="white-space:pre">	</span>mRecyclerView.setLayoutManager(new LinearLayoutManager(getActivity()));
    <span style="white-space:pre">	</span>}
參數LayoutManager添加父控件的即可!

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章